Nettet3. des. 2024 · A microheater is a miniaturized heating system that generates heat through Joule heating, ultrasonic, or radiative heating. The temperature of the microheater depends upon multiple physics, including electrical, mechanical, and thermal, as well as material properties and geometric designs (VanHorn and Zhou 2016). NettetJoule-heating or resistive-heating is used in multiple devices and industrial process. The part that converts electricity into heat is called a heating element. Among the many … Nettet10. mai 2024 · A micro-heater working on the Joule heating principle possesses advantages such as local heat and optimized energy consumption. Therefore, the resistive heater has been employed in application that requires localized heating and temperature control at small scale, such as activation of gas sensing device [ 18 , 19 ], moisture …
